Prosecutor Admits Errors in Death Penalty Case – Marcellus Williams Still Faces September Execution, but Awaits Court Decision
Vanguard Sacramento Bureau Chief ST. LOUIS, MO – Lawyers for Marcellus Williams – scheduled to be executed…
Vanguard Sacramento Bureau Chief ST. LOUIS, MO – Lawyers for Marcellus Williams – scheduled to be executed…